Eastwood Lodge (former Nurses Home) Glenside Hospital

Why is it Significant?

An unique blend of functionalist and art deco design by SA government architect Stanley Ralph and team, this building is one of a handful of buildings from 1951-54It was built at a time of materials and funding shortages, and represents a new approach to attracting staff to deal with the major growth of mental health services after the war.

Why is it at Risk?

This provisionally listed modernist building will be demolished by the end of the year if not confirmed as a State Heritage Place.

What needs to be done?

It must be confirmed as a State Heritage Place and demolition prevented.
